Requirements Debt: A Medical Product Program Risk

Most organizations do not identify requirement clarity and management as a high effort, high impact to the product item, if it is even identified at all. Some organizations believe requirements do not pose a traditional existential threat to the program because the cost of poorly defined or missed requirements is not immediately measurable.

However, as you’ll see in this whitepaper, Requirement Debt™ has a major impact on time, scope, and budget. In this paper, we’ll cover:

  • The impact of requirements debt on medical device development
  • The value of proactively writing traceable, testable requirements
  • Mitigating costly, late-stage change with proactive requirements management
